How to scrape O
xford Academic
with AgentQL

Looking for a better way to scrape Oxford Academic? Say goodbye to fragile XPath or DOM selectors that easily break with website updates. AI-powered AgentQL ensures consistent web scraping across various platforms, from Oxford Academic to any other website, regardless of UI changes.

Learn moreTry the playground, free! ->

Not just for scraping Oxford Academic

Smart selectors work anywhere

https://academic.oup.com

URL

Input any webpage.

{
  journals[] {
    name
    description
  }
}

Query

Describe data in natural language.

{
  "journals": [
    {
      "name": "Journal of the American Statistical Association",
      "description": "The Journal of the American Statistical Association (JASA) publishes research papers in applied and theoretical statistics that have broad appeal to statisticians and other scientists."
    },
    {
      "name": "Journal of Clinical Oncology",
      "description": "The Journal of Clinical Oncology publishes original research and review articles on the diagnosis, treatment, and prevention of cancer."
    }
  ]
}

Returns

Receive accurate output in seconds.

How to use AgentQL on Oxford Academic

A dotted lineA blue lineA blue line
1

Install the SDK

Install code for JS and Python

npm install agentql

pip3 install agentql

2

Test and refine

Use the query debugger

3

Run your script

Install code for both JS and Python

agentql init

python example.py

More Websites to Scrape

Get started

Holds no opinions on what’s and how’s. Build whatever makes sense to you.